Erb params在yml文件中

时间:2017-05-25 15:44:28

标签: ruby-on-rails yaml

我正在尝试在结果页面上插入动态标题和描述,具体取决于搜索输入,在我的Ruby on rails 5应用程序中。

我在搜索结果页面上的标题和说明已翻译,并在erb页面上显示如下:

<% title t('application.titleserv') %>

<% meta t('application.descripserv') %>

我的标题和描述都在config / locales

中的yml文件中翻译

在erb页面上,我可以通过以下方式获取搜索结果参数:

<%= params[:search]%>

我想将params搜索添加到标题和描述中,方法是将其添加到yaml文件或erb文件中。

如果有人有想法让我知道

1 个答案:

答案 0 :(得分:2)

模板:

t('application.titleserv', search: params[:search] )

Yml文件

titleserv: "blablabla %{search} blabla"

你正在寻找什么?